Position DescriptionDirect the overall Global income tax process including return compliance, provision, planning and forecasting directly reporting to the VP of Tax with regular presentations to the C‑suite on tax matters. Overall management, design, and responsibility of the worldwide tax provision and related SEC disclosures for the consolidated year‑end and quarterly financial statements in accordance with ASC 740 and FIN 18 for a $60B, 20 plus country US headquartered company.
Maintain a reliable tax forecasting process, including forecasting the effective and cash tax rates. Research tax planning opportunities, tax law change modeling (including impacts of US TCJA) and perform tax due diligence on acquisitions including financial analysis and presentation of recommendations working with in‑house staff as well as coordinating outside professional service providers.
